Stephanie Fuchs, M.Ed.

Middle and High School Academic Coach

Stephanie has worked as a high school Intervention Specialist for 8 years. Her undergraduate degree is in Communications from Bowling Green State University. She completed the Bachelor’s Plus program at Ashland University to obtain her teaching license as a K-12 Intervention Specialist. She continued her education at Ashland University to earn her Master’s Degree in Curriculum and Instruction Intervention Specialist. 

Stephanie has spent her teaching career at the high school level to help her students be successful in the classroom. Stephanie works with students to develop and improve executive functioning skills and co-teachers several math classes. She assesses and monitors progress on academic, behavioral, and transition-related goals and provides interventions to students in these areas. Stephanie prides herself on her ability to build relationships with her students while holding them accountable for their learning.
